Analysis
In 2025, consumer price index in Burkina Faso stood at 136.48 2010 = 100.
That represents a change of down 0.6% on the previous year and up 26.7% over ten years.
Over the whole period, consumer price index in Burkina Faso peaked at 137.28 2010 = 100 in 2024 and was at its lowest, 10.71 2010 = 100, in 1960.
Burkina Faso ranks 139th of 189 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 13.35 2010 = 100 | 10.71 2010 = 100 | 14.76 2010 = 100 | 10 |
| 1970s | 20.02 2010 = 100 | 14.88 2010 = 100 | 30.65 2010 = 100 | 10 |
| 1980s | 45.06 2010 = 100 | 34.39 2010 = 100 | 50.25 2010 = 100 | 10 |
| 1990s | 62.07 2010 = 100 | 49.16 2010 = 100 | 75.96 2010 = 100 | 10 |
| 2000s | 86.13 2010 = 100 | 74.92 2010 = 100 | 100.77 2010 = 100 | 10 |
| 2010s | 106.98 2010 = 100 | 100 2010 = 100 | 111.98 2010 = 100 | 10 |
| 2020s | 126.86 2010 = 100 | 110.4 2010 = 100 | 137.28 2010 = 100 | 6 |

About this data
The CPI shows the average price level of goods and services purchased by consumers. This is expressed relative to a base year – in this case 2010. For example, a CPI of 120 means that prices were 20% higher than in 2010.
